AI.Clustering.Hierarchical.Internal:ward from clustering-0.2.1

Time bar (total: 1.7s)

start0.0ms (0%)

Memory
0.0MiB live, 0.0MiB allocated

analyze248.0ms (14.5%)

Memory
7.9MiB live, 110.9MiB allocated
Algorithm
search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%99.7%0.3%0%0%0%0
0%0%99.7%0.3%0%0%0%1
0%0%99.7%0.3%0%0%0%2
0%0%99.7%0.3%0%0%0%3
0%0%99.7%0.3%0%0%0%4
12.5%12.5%87.2%0.3%0%0%0%5
12.5%12.5%87.2%0.3%0%0%0%6
12.5%12.5%87.2%0.3%0%0%0%7
18.8%18.7%81%0.3%0%0%0%8
28.1%28%71.7%0.3%0%0%0%9
28.1%28%71.7%0.3%0%0%0%10
42.2%42.1%57.6%0.3%0%0%0%11
42.2%42.1%57.6%0.3%0%0%0%12
Compiler

Compiled 23 to 18 computations (21.7% saved)

sample29.0ms (1.7%)

Memory
-3.8MiB live, 11.4MiB allocated
Samples
20.0ms260×0valid
Precisions
Click to see histograms. Total time spent on operations: 12.0ms
ival-add: 5.0ms (40.5% of total)
ival-mult: 4.0ms (32.4% of total)
ival-sub: 1.0ms (8.1% of total)
ival-div: 1.0ms (8.1% of total)
ival-true: 0.0ms (0% of total)
adjust: 0.0ms (0% of total)
ival-assert: 0.0ms (0% of total)
Bogosity

explain1.2s (71.7%)

Memory
5.6MiB live, 1 025.4MiB allocated
FPErrors
Click to see full error table
Ground TruthOverpredictionsExampleUnderpredictionsExampleSubexpression
1260-126(-2.8855847103806344e+268 -6.605278761271468e+274 6.137811563872353e-187 -7.312999947181513e+56 4.313987861881804e+154 -4.2157253274049677e+300)(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
120-12(3.626574754155073e-264 -1.6030332441111837e+106 1.5734934907719267e+223 -7.781918884939334e+215 -6.282846038145898e+126 -4.210548880169535e-235)(+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a))
80-8(-2.641233835500622e-117 1.6003916424058165e+206 8.354053573901148e-224 5.437081425184077e+263 -1.0831829307532158e+127 -7.950212871332089e+152)(-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b))
00-0-a
00-0-t
00-0-z
00-0-(*.f64 y b)
00-0-y
00-0-(*.f64 (+.f64 x y) z)
00-0-(+.f64 x y)
00-0-(*.f64 (+.f64 t y) a)
00-0-(+.f64 x t)
00-0-(+.f64 (+.f64 x t) y)
00-0-b
00-0-(+.f64 t y)
00-0-x
Confusion
Predicted +Predicted -
+0126
-0130
Precision
0/0
Recall
0.0
Confusion?
Predicted +Predicted MaybePredicted -
+00126
-00130
Precision?
0/0
Recall?
0.0
Freqs
test
numberfreq
0256
Total Confusion?
Predicted +Predicted MaybePredicted -
+001
-000
Precision?
0/0
Recall?
0.0
Total Time
11.32275390625
Average Time
0.04422950744628906
Samples
265.0ms3 072×0valid
Compiler

Compiled 3 156 to 792 computations (74.9% saved)

Precisions
Click to see histograms. Total time spent on operations: 144.0ms
ival-add: 61.0ms (42.3% of total)
ival-mult: 51.0ms (35.4% of total)
ival-div: 17.0ms (11.8% of total)
ival-sub: 11.0ms (7.6% of total)
ival-true: 2.0ms (1.4% of total)
adjust: 1.0ms (0.7% of total)
ival-assert: 1.0ms (0.7% of total)

preprocess181.0ms (10.6%)

Memory
1.6MiB live, 43.8MiB allocated
Algorithm
egg-herbie
Iterations

Useful iterations: 0 (0.0ms)

IterNodesCost
0163585
1510573
21175568
34566568
01621
02621
14521
29021
323721
450121
5118221
6238221
7512421
8747221
0817619
Stop Event
iter limit
node limit
iter limit
node limit
Calls
Call 1
Inputs
(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
Outputs
(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
(/.f64 (fma.f64 (+.f64 (-.f64 z b) a) y (fma.f64 a t (*.f64 z x))) (+.f64 (+.f64 t x) y))
Compiler

Compiled 21 to 16 computations (23.8% saved)

eval0.0ms (0%)

Memory
0.1MiB live, 0.1MiB allocated
Compiler

Compiled 0 to 6 computations (-∞% saved)

prune1.0ms (0%)

Memory
0.5MiB live, 0.5MiB allocated
Alt Table
Click to see full alt table
StatusAccuracyProgram
53.3%
(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
Compiler

Compiled 42 to 32 computations (23.8% saved)

simplify20.0ms (1.2%)

Memory
-5.2MiB live, 18.6MiB allocated
Algorithm
egg-herbie
Iterations

Useful iterations: 0 (0.0ms)

IterNodesCost
01621
12921
24121
34721
45121
55221
Stop Event
saturated
Calls
Call 1
Inputs
(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
Outputs
(/.f64 (-.f64 (+.f64 (*.f64 (+.f64 x y) z) (*.f64 (+.f64 t y) a)) (*.f64 y b)) (+.f64 (+.f64 x t) y))
(/.f64 (-.f64 (+.f64 (*.f64 a (+.f64 t y)) (*.f64 z (+.f64 y x))) (*.f64 b y)) (+.f64 (+.f64 t x) y))

soundness0.0ms (0%)

Memory
0.2MiB live, 0.2MiB allocated
Stop Event
fuel
Compiler

Compiled 21 to 16 computations (23.8% saved)

preprocess5.0ms (0.3%)

Memory
4.1MiB live, 4.1MiB allocated
Compiler

Compiled 246 to 118 computations (52% saved)

end0.0ms (0%)

Memory
0.0MiB live, 0.0MiB allocated

Profiling

Loading profile data...